Exegesis

The response formula veamarta aleihem et-ma-massa {וְאָמַרְתָּ אֲלֵיהֶם אֶת־מַה־מַשָּׂא | wə-ā-mar-tā ʾă-lê-hem ʾet-ma-ma-śāʾ} “and you shall say to them ‘What burden’” employs echoic repetition.

Root and etymology

נ־שׂ־א

to lift, carry

In contextJeremiah 23:33

When this people or a prophet or a priest asks you, saying, “What is the burden of the LORD ?” then you shall say to them, “You are the burden, and I will cast you off,” declares the LORD.
